Frequently Asked Questions
What is the population of ZIP code 40741?
ZIP code 40741 (Kentucky) has a population of 24,282 (2022 Census data).
What is the median household income in 40741?
The median household income in ZIP code 40741 is $53,075 per year.
How much is rent in ZIP code 40741?
The median monthly rent in 40741 is $784.
What is the median home value in 40741?
The median home value in ZIP code 40741 is $158,900.
What is the poverty rate in 40741?
The poverty rate in ZIP code 40741 is 19.7%.
